Title :
Design and Implementation of the Universal RS232-GPIB Interface

Abstract :
The purpose of this paper is to outline a universal RS232-to-GPIB interface which can enable a computer with an RS232 serial port to be a GPIB Talker or GPIB Listener and has the capable of interfacing RS232 instruments and peripherals to the GPIB. The dominating feature of the interface is that the baud rate of the serial communication can be adjusted by the user and the data flow can be controlled automatically. In this paper, the National Instruments TNT4882 and the 8051 microcontroller are used to realize the interface. This paper mainly presents the hardware architecture and software design of the RS232-GPIB interface.
